FRACTIONAL CO2 LASER.

Fractional CO2 laser is a powerful tool in dermatology and aesthetic medicine, used for a variety of applications in facial and body rejuvenation.

Applications of Fractional CO2 Laser:

1. Facial Applications

  • Facial Rejuvenation: Improves skin elasticity and firmness, reducing wrinkles and fine lines.
  • Scar Treatment: Effective in reducing acne scars and surgical scars.
  • Dark Spot and Hyperpigmentation Removal: Reduces sun spots, melasma, and other skin tone irregularities.
  • Skin Texture Improvement: Provides a smoother, more even skin surface.
  • Enlarged Pore Reduction: Helps minimize the appearance of pores.
  • Treatment of Benign Lesions: Can remove non-cancerous skin lesions, such as warts and fibromas.

2. Body Applications

  • Body Rejuvenation: Improves skin texture and elasticity in areas such as the abdomen, arms, thighs, and buttocks.
  • Stretch Mark Treatment: Effective in improving the appearance of recent and old stretch marks.
  • Skin Spot and Lesion Removal: Can treat skin spots and benign lesions on various areas of the body.
  • Hand and Neck Rejuvenation: These areas often show signs of aging and can benefit from treatment.
  • Benefits of Fractional CO2 Laser
    • Long-lasting Results: Collagen and elastin stimulation provides long-term improvements in skin texture and appearance.
    • Minimally Invasive: Less invasive than many surgical procedures, with a shorter recovery time.
    • Safety: Generally safe for a variety of skin types, when administered by a trained professional.
    • Fast Recovery: Although redness and peeling may occur, most patients can return to daily activities quickly.
    • Personalization: Laser parameters can be adjusted to suit the specific needs of each patient.

Low Power Laser

Low-level laser, also known as therapeutic laser or low-intensity laser, is used in rehabilitation and aesthetic medicine to promote healing, reduce pain, and improve the appearance of the skin.

Laser Applications:

1. Applications in Rehabilitation

  • Pain Relief: Used to treat chronic and acute pain, including conditions such as arthritis, tendonitis, and sports injuries.
  • Healing Acceleration: Promotes tissue regeneration after injuries or surgeries, speeding up the healing process.
  • Inflammation Reduction: Helps reduce inflammation in affected areas, improving mobility and reducing discomfort.
  • Circulation Stimulation: Improves blood flow in the treated area, promoting better oxygenation and tissue nutrition.
  • Postoperative Rehabilitation: Helps reduce recovery time and improves aesthetic results after surgical procedures.

2. Aesthetic Applications

  • Facial Rejuvenation: Improves skin texture and smoothness, reducing wrinkles and fine lines.
  • Scar Treatment: Helps soften scars and marks on the skin, promoting more even healing.
  • Acne Treatment: Can reduce inflammation and promote the healing of acne lesions.
  • Stretch Mark Improvement: Helps improve the appearance of new and old stretch marks.
  • Hair Growth Stimulation: Used in hair loss treatments, promoting circulation in the scalp and stimulating hair follicles.
  • Benefits of Low-Level Lasers
    • Noninvasive: Provides treatment without the need for surgery, reducing the risk of complications.
    • No Significant Side Effects: Generally well tolerated, with few side effects, such as temporary redness or mild swelling.
    • Rapid Improvement: Patients often experience relief or improvement in skin appearance after just a few sessions.
    • Versatility: It can be used for a variety of conditions, from musculoskeletal problems to cosmetic treatments.
    • Ease of Use: Low-power laser devices are easy to operate and require less treatment time compared to other procedures.

ILIB Laser

ILIB (Intravenous Laser Irradiation of Blood) and LED (Light Emitting Diode) are photodynamic therapy techniques used in various medical and aesthetic applications. Both modalities offer significant benefits in the treatment of a variety of conditions.

Aplicaciones del Láser ILIB y LED:

1. Applications of the ILIB Laser in rehabilitation.

  • Improved Blood Circulation: Laser blood irradiation can improve microcirculation and blood flow.
  • Increased Oxygenation: Improves tissue oxygenation, which can be beneficial in hypoxemic conditions.
  • Stimulation of the Immune System: Can enhance immune cell activity, helping to fight infection.
  • Pain Relief: Used for the treatment of chronic and acute pain in conditions such as arthritis and sports injuries.
  • Anti-inflammatory Effects: Can help reduce inflammation in various medical conditions.

2. LED Applications

  • Facial Rejuvenation: Improves skin texture and appearance, reducing wrinkles and fine lines.
  • Acne Treatment: LEDs of different wavelengths can kill bacteria and reduce inflammation.
  • Wound Healing: Stimulates cell regeneration and accelerates the healing process of wounds and scars.
  • Stretch Mark Treatment: Improves the appearance of stretch marks by promoting collagen production.
  • Inflammation Reduction: Helps soothe inflamed skin and reduce redness.
  • Benefits of the ILIB Laser:
    • Non-Invasive: Non-surgical procedure with a high safety profile.
    • Fast and Effective: Visible results in just a few sessions.
    • No Significant Side Effects: Generally well tolerated, with few reported adverse effects.
    • Versatility: Can be used for a variety of medical and aesthetic conditions
  • Benefits of LED:
    • Personalized Treatments: Different wavelengths allow for personalized treatment based on patient needs.
    • No Recovery Time: Most patients can return to their normal activities immediately after treatment.
    • Calming Effect: LED light can have a calming effect on the skin, reducing sensitivity and inflammation.
    • Collagen Stimulation: Promotes collagen production, improving skin firmness and elasticity.
